The Renesas R7F0C002G2DFB#AA0 is a microcontroller belonging to the Renesas RL78/G10 series. This low-power, high-performance microcontroller is designed for a variety of embedded applications, especially in areas where energy efficiency and small size are crucial. It offers a balance of processing power, memory capacity, and peripheral features, making it suitable for cost-sensitive and power-constrained applications.
Applications
- Consumer electronics: Used in remote controls, small appliances, and wearable devices due to its low power consumption.
- Industrial control: Suitable for simple motor control, sensor interfacing, and basic automation tasks.
- Healthcare devices: Employed in portable medical devices and health monitoring systems.
- Smart home applications: Used in lighting control, security systems, and other home automation devices.
- Battery-powered devices: Ideal for any application requiring long battery life due to its energy-efficient design.
Features
- RL78 CPU core: Offers efficient processing with low power consumption.
- Small package options: Available in compact packages, reducing board space requirements.
- On-chip memory: Includes flash memory and SRAM for program and data storage.
- Timers: Equipped with multiple timers for various timing and control functions.
- Serial communication interfaces: Supports UART, CSI, and I2C for communication with other devices.
- Analog-to-digital converter (ADC): Enables the conversion of analog signals to digital values.
- Low-voltage operation: Operates at low voltages, minimizing power consumption.
Benefits
- Extended battery life: Low power consumption maximizes battery life in portable applications.
- Reduced system cost: Integration of peripherals minimizes external component count.
- Smaller form factor: Compact package options allow for smaller device designs.
- Flexible design: Variety of peripherals and memory options accommodate different application needs.
- Improved system reliability: Robust design and reliable operation ensure stable performance.
Additional Details
The R7F0C002G2DFB#AA0 typically includes 2KB of flash memory and 128 bytes of SRAM. It operates at a voltage range of approximately 1.6V to 5.5V, and it offers various power-saving modes to further reduce energy consumption. The specific number of I/O pins and the specific configuration of peripherals can be found in the Renesas datasheet for this part number. The operating temperature range is generally specified for industrial applications, typically ranging from -40°C to +85°C. Development tools, including compilers and debuggers, are available from Renesas and third-party vendors to support software development for this microcontroller.
When designing with the R7F0C002G2DFB#AA0, it is crucial to consult the official Renesas documentation for detailed specifications and recommendations regarding power supply, clock configuration, and peripheral usage.